Finely chop the rosemary and crush the pork rinds to create a chunky crumb consistency. You can crush the rinds using a rolling pin or meat tenderizer. You should have 4 tablespoons worth of pork rind crumb. Add the crushed pork rinds to a bowl along with the ground almonds and chopped rosemary. Mix well to combine. You may add a touch of salt and pepper if desired.
Step 2
Arrange the cod fillets on a clean work surface. Crack the egg into a separate bowl. Beat the egg well until smooth. Arrange the cod, crumb mix, and beaten egg together to create your breading station.
Step 3
Preheat the o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it and lightly oil a shallow oven tray. Take one of the cod fillets and dredge it in the beaten egg, until completely coated all over. Then dredge the fillet in the crumb mixture, coating it liberally on all sides in the breading. Repeat this process with the second fillet.
Step 4
Arrange the fillets on the prepared oven tray. Transfer to the oven and bake for 18-20 minutes, or until cooked through. The fish should be piping hot in the center, opaque and flakey, and the crumb should be crisp and golden. Serve hot with your favorite Keto sides.
